Default 2000 ford mustang few problems with engine and transmission

first when i drive, my car will slowly decrease to an idle when i shift to neutral instead of just falling to idle it will stick at 2000 and drop after i shift into 1st.

second, my clutch pedal vibrates iradically because the bushing is broken, how much would that cost to get fixed at an auto shop.

third, this car was in a wreck so my front end squeaks when i turn the wheel and hit bumps, i'm guessing its my ring and pinion but idk how to make the squeak cease.

finally, my car is a 5spd and when i shift and go thru my gears at full throttle my car will just kinda barely pick up speed and then it'll hit like 3000rpms and it will kick like i just got boost from a turbo charger idk what it is but it knocks you back in yer seat lol.

so i'd input would be great. thanks=]

1. Normal for a 5 speed to stay up in rpm's for 30 second when putting it in neutral.

2. You would have to check the local shops for an estimate on the TOB.

3. Check your ball joints. They are most likely the culprit.

4. Clean your mass air sensor and throttle body.
